About "R&D Programme in Water Sector"
The activity is a component of the Plan Scheme of the Department of Water Resources,
River Development and Ganga Rejuvenation (DoWR, RD & GR), Ministry of Jal Shakti
(MoJS) titled “Research and Development Programme in Water Sector and Implementation
of National Water Mission”. The components of the activity are as follows:
(a) R&D activities in Apex Organisations at National level :
The four premier organisations of the Department namely, Central Water Commission;
Central Water and Power Research Station, Pune; Central Soil and Material Research
Station, New Delhi; and National Institute of Hydrology, Roorkee are presently carrying
out research of applied nature and provide solutions to the demand driven problems
through the specific research activities funded under the scheme.
(b) Sponsoring and Co-ordinating research in water sector :
Keeping the peculiarities and large variation in the nature of problems associated
with water resources planning and development in view, the issues involved in research
related to particular region and specific project cannot be addressed completely
through the premier organizations of Ministry. In order to encourage research activities
of this nature, DoWR, RD & GR is sponsoring research schemes in various IITs,
Universities, recognised R&D laboratories, Water Resources/ Irrigation departments
of the Central and State Governments and NGOs through three Indian National Committees
(INCs) viz: on Surface Water, Ground Water and Climate Change under the scheme.
(c) Dissemination of research findings and technology transfer :
As part of the scheme, the task of dissemination of research findings to all concerned
for its application in field is accomplished through publication of research papers,
reports, organising and sponsoring seminars / workshops.
(d) Studies through Consultancies :
Studies are undertaken through consultancy in priority areas such as (a) Water Use
Efficiency (b) Post Project Performance Evaluation (c) Environment Impact Assessment
in respect of completed / upcoming water resources projects and other areas including
impact of climate change on water resources and awareness thereof. Besides, Evaluation
of R&D activities is also conducted by engaging independent consultants.
